Udemy
    •  
    •  
    •  
    •  
    •  
    •  
    •  
    •  
Turn what you know into an opportunity and reach millions around the world.
Learn More
Your cart is empty.
Keep shopping
Simplifying data pipelines using dbt
Rating: 4.5 out of 5(19 ratings)
314 students

Simplifying data pipelines using dbt

dbt Demystified: Simplifying the Modern Data Engineering Lifecycle
Created byPyari Kumaran
Last updated 4/2026
English

What you'll learn

  • Architect a data pipeline
  • Fundamentals of data engineering
  • Advantages and Superpowers of dbt
  • Setting up a full fledged data pipeline using dbt

Course content

8 sections16 lectures1h 4m total length
  • How to use this course?1:25
  • About the course0:54

    Welcome to the course! In this introductory video, we lay out the roadmap for building a full-fledged data pipeline from scratch. Rather than focusing solely on the syntax of a single tool, this course is designed to give you a clear, high-level understanding of where dbt (data build tool) fits within a professional data engineering ecosystem.

    By the end of this video, you’ll have a clear mental model of the entire pipeline and a solid grasp of dbt’s role as the backbone of modern data transformation.

  • Data engineering - Fundamentals for Absolute Beginners4:53
  • Project/Course Outline1:36

Requirements

  • You will learn everything you need to know. But, an understanding of sql, git, databases & data will be helpful

Description

In the past, the bridge between raw data and business insights was a "black box" of custom code, hard-to-maintain scripts, and broken pipelines. Today, the Modern Data Stack has changed the rules. This course is a hands-on journey through the entire Data Engineering Lifecycle, focused on making the most complex stage—Transformation—the simplest part of your day using dbt (Data Build Tool).

We don't just talk about theory. We build. We start with raw e-commerce data in MongoDB, move it into a PostgreSQL warehouse via Fivetran, and then use dbt to turn that raw noise into high-value, analytics-ready tables for Looker Studio.

What makes this course different?

We focus on simplicity. You will see how dbt allows you to apply software engineering best practices—like version control, testing, and documentation—using nothing but the SQL you already know.

What You Will Learn:

  • The Big Picture: Navigate the full lifecycle from Data Generation (OLTP) to Consumption (OLAP/BI).

  • Automated Ingestion: Master hands-off data syncing from MongoDB to PostgreSQL.

  • dbt Core Mastery: Learn to build modular, reusable SQL models that stay organized as your project grows.

  • Professional Visualization: Deliver your transformed data to stakeholders using Looker Studio.

Who is this for?

  • Aspiring Data Engineers who want to master the industry-standard tool for transformation.

  • Data Analysts looking to move "upstream" and take control of the data modeling process.

  • SQL Users tired of "spaghetti code" stored procedures who want a cleaner, more professional workflow.

By the end of this course, you’ll have a portfolio-ready project that proves you can architect a modern, scalable, and—most importantly—simple data pipeline from scratch.


Who this course is for:

  • Experienced data professionals and beginners
  • Senior and Staff Data engineers